Cleaning and disinfecting: The major difference between cleaning (physically removing dirt and germs) and disinfecting (killing germs with chemicals) is that cleaning eliminates dirt with detergent and soap while disinfectants use chemicals to eliminate germs. It is recommended to clean every pet's toy as well as beds, blankets, and habitats at least once a week, and more frequently in the event that they appear dirty or smell unpleasant. It is also important to clean and disinfect everything that comes in contact with urine or poop such as a litter box.

In addition, it is essential to clean the water bowls, because they can be contaminated with bacteria and algae that are harmful to humans and pets alike. For example, drinking water that contains leptospirosis, which is caused by urine from rodents, or blue-green algae can trigger a dangerous bacterial infection in both pets and humans. By cleaning their water bowls each day, and www.836614.xyz [836614.xyz] bringing their outdoor water bowls inside at night to avoid contamination, you can safeguard your pet and your family's health.

Certain foods can be toxic to animals and can cause grave illness or even death if consumed. Some of them include yeast dough, chocolate grounds and coffee beans macadamia nuts, macadamia shells and seeds; mushrooms and xylitol sweetener; onions and garlic and raw or undercooked beef that has been cooked or raw.
